AI Transparency Report
The Community Center Of Northern Westchester Inc demonstrates strong financial health and growth over the past decade. Revenue has consistently increased, from $1.7 million in 2014 to over $7.5 million in 2023, indicating robust fundraising and community support. The organization also maintains a healthy asset base, growing from $1.09 million to $7.95 million in the same period, with relatively low liabilities, suggesting sound financial management and stability. The consistent reporting of 0% officer compensation across all available filings is a significant indicator of transparency and a commitment to directing funds towards the mission rather than executive salaries.
Spending efficiency appears high, as evidenced by the substantial growth in assets and the positive difference between revenue and expenses in recent years. For instance, in 2023, revenue exceeded expenses by over $2.7 million, allowing for significant reinvestment and program expansion. The absence of reported officer compensation further reinforces the perception of efficient resource allocation. The organization's consistent filing of IRS Form 990s over 13 periods also points to a commitment to regulatory compliance and public transparency.
Overall, the financial data suggests a well-managed and growing organization with a strong focus on its mission, supported by increasing community contributions and prudent financial practices. The lack of executive compensation is a particularly noteworthy aspect of its financial transparency and dedication to its cause.
